Who qualifies for SBA 7(a) loan in Madison?

Your Madison business typically qualifies with two or more years in operation, consistent revenue, and a business purpose that falls within SBA guidelines, such as expansion, acquisition, or refinancing existing debt.

Startups and owners with credit challenges aren't automatically disqualified, and we begin with a soft inquiry to assess your options before any formal credit check.

Rates, terms & how SBA 7(a) loan compare in Madison

SBA 7(a) Loan pricing varies based on loan size, term length, and your financial profile, with rates tied to the Prime Rate plus a lender spread. Longer terms mean smaller monthly payments, which helps Madison businesses manage seasonal fluctuations common in sectors like hospitality and retail.

SBA 7(a) Loans in the Madison market range from $50,000 up to $5 million, with the majority falling between $150,000 and $1 million. Loan size depends on your documented business need and ability to service the debt.

Most SBA 7(a) closings take between 60 and 90 days once you submit a complete application package. Simpler requests with strong financials can occasionally move faster, while complex deals require additional underwriting time.

Lenders prefer personal credit scores in the mid-600s or higher for SBA 7(a) approvals. Strong business cash flow and solid collateral can help offset credit blemishes, and we match you with lenders who understand your situation.

The SBA 7(a) program requires you to pledge available business assets and real estate as collateral, though loans won't be declined solely for insufficient collateral. Personal guarantees from all owners holding 20 percent or more are mandatory.

You'll need two years of business and personal tax returns, a year-to-date profit and loss statement, a current balance sheet, a business debt schedule, and a narrative explaining how you'll use the funds. Lease documents and business licenses are also required.
